Writing Assignment - Essay ExampleThe period spanned from the fourteenth to the seventeenth century as a cultural movement that began in Italy before spreading to other parts of the world. In the arts, the period marked the renascence of both knowledge and the theatrical performance of the same in art. The Renaissance represented the end of the middle ages thus making the development of the modern day arts (Klaus 43). Artists that thrived in the period ameliorate in the use of different elements of arts including space and position. Among the most prominent artists of the period were the Italian Giotto di Bondone, Jan Van Eyck and Raffaello Sanzio da Urbino commonly known as Raphael. Each of the artists perfected in different types of arts such as painting and sculpting. In developing their artifacts, they each developed their own critical animadversion of the societies and the existing authorities thereby contributing to the advancement of knowledge. Giotto for example developed several paintings in which he portrays his own perspective of the cultural features of the society. In these, he represents space, the boundless 3-dimensional amount occupied by objects. One of such works is the painting known as the Marriage at Cana. In the painting, Giotto represents his perspective of the important cultural practice, marriage. The artist portrays the right of passage so acutely that it gives details of all the important aspects of the cultural ceremony. In doing this, he portrays a three-dimensional feel of the room he develops the ceremonial feel of the occasion portraying the importance of the practice. Space helps communicate as it represents the quantity of luxury that characterizes the occasion. Additionally the exquisite portrayal and use of space help communicate the artists perspective of the occasion thereby using such to assign the occasion the written report he felts it deserves. The portrayal of the marriage ceremony is relative since not every marriage had a similar theme at the time. The artist includes religious leaders at the occasion to help attribute the importance of religion and religious leaders in the process of sanctifying such a union.
